前言
随着云计算技术的不断发展,更多的企业开始可以使用云服务器服务来布署和运行他们的业务应用。云服务器比现代的物理服务器本身更高的可扩展性、灵活性和可靠性,是企业IT基础设施中的如何组成部分。但,而就,一个经常被提到的问题是为了让云服务器实现挂机,即在服务器持续或不联网的情况下保持云应用程序的连续性和可用性。本文将探讨一番云服务器如何实现挂机并尽量应用程序连续性和可用性。
主体
1.挂机问题的挑战性
挂机问题是指在云服务器被关闭或离线时,如何一直保持云应用程序的连续性和可用性。这是一个挑战性的问题,是因为在云服务器关闭或离线时,应用程序将无法不运行。如果不是不采取应对措施,这将可能导致业务中断和数据丢失等严重后果。
2.如何基于挂机
为了解决云服务器的挂机问题,有各种各样的技术与方案是可以选择。以下是一些常见的方法:
(1)不自动扩大:不自动扩充卡是一种让云服务器自动启动起动和关闭的方法。通常情况下,自动出现扩充卡在用负载均衡器来监控设备服务器的使用情况,并据要自动启动启动时或关闭服务器。这个方法也可以增强云应用程序的连续性和可用性,因为就算是两个服务器关闭或离线,负载均衡器依然这个可以绝对的保证流量被对的地路由到其他服务器上。
(2)数据冗余数据:数据冗余数据是指将数据备份到差别的服务器上,以如何防止数据丢失。当一个服务器关闭或离线时,备份数据可以用于可以恢复应用程序的状态。这些方法不需要在多个服务器之间进行同步,并在应用程序中实现方法是有的冗余机制。
(3)集群技术:集群技术是指将相同的服务器连接上在一起,以提供更高的可扩展性和可用性。当一个服务器关闭或离线时,别的服务器是可以强行接收其工作负载电流。集群技术是需要在差别服务器之间进行通信和歌词同步,以以保证所有的系统的一致性和可用性。
(4)备援系统:备援系统是指在主服务器关闭或离线时,备援服务器可以不立刻组建其工作不电源输出。那样的方法不需要在不同的位置设置备援服务器,并在应用程序中实现程序热备援机制以确保全切换到的无缝衔接。
3.实例分析
以亚马逊AWS为例,AWS可以提供了许多工具和服务来保证云服务器的可用性和包括性,重要:
(1)AWS Auto Scaling:建议使用AWS Auto Scaling,您也可以自动出现根据情况AWS资源以躲避用户需求的变化。在运行时自动出现减少或降低应用程序的容量,您是可以确保全应用程序快速响应只是请求并增加成本。
(2)Amazon Elastic Compute Cloud(EC2)中的实例存储:EC2实例存储是在EC2上本地附加的存储卷。那些个卷具高高可靠性和低延迟,是可以在EC2实例与共享。也可以在用EC2实例存储文件来存储应用程序的重要数据,以确保即使三个EC2实例不联网,重要的数据也应该不会丢失。
(3)AWS Elastic Beanstalk:可以使用AWS Elastic Beanstalk,您这个可以快速部署、管理和扩展Web应用程序。当要许多容量时,ElasticBeanstalk会自动出现扩大容量来满足需求,并在不不需要时自动涨大容量以节省成本。另,ElasticBeanstalk建议使用Amazon S3存储服务来自然持久化应用程序数据。
结论
按照建议使用自动出现扩展、数据冗余数据、集群技术和备援系统等技术和方法,我们可以不管用地能解决云服务器的挂机问题,切实保障应用程序的连续性和可用性。在实践中,我们还不需要参照具体的情况进行选择和配置,以满足业务需求和实际情况。
本文来源:https://www.yuntue.com/post/228041.html | 云服务器网,转载请注明出处!

微信扫一扫打赏
支付宝扫一扫打赏